Myth 1: Heat pumps don't work well in cold environments.
Heatpump are a vital part of the electrification of home heating, and they are acquiring popularity in Europe and The United States And copyright. Yet some people fear regarding utilizing them in their homes as a result of misconceptions and false impressions.

A basic heat pump is a tool that absorbs one unit of power (in the form of power) and uses it to generate three or four devices of home heating. This is a very high efficiency ratio, and also at freezing temperatures heatpump can perform well.

Unlike fossil fuel furnaces that make use of gas to generate warmth, a heatpump extracts thermal power from the air or ground. This means that heatpump are cheaper to operate in a lot of environments compared to typical fossil-fuel systems, other than throughout the really chilliest hours of the year when they have to work harder. But, this can be offset by installing a properly-sized backup furnace to bridge those extremely cool durations.

Myth 4: Heat pumps don't save money.
It's fantastic that heat pumps are obtaining the spotlight for their environmentally friendly functions yet that likewise indicates that there is a great deal of false information out there concerning what they can actually do. Among the most typical misconceptions is that heat pumps don't save cash-- this is entirely untrue.

The truth is that heat pumps are a lot more power effective than various other heater. They can take in a single device of electrical energy and utilize it to produce three or 4 systems of warmth-- making them a very cost-efficient choice for both brand-new and current buildings.

Obviously, in order to attain this level of performance you require to have a well-insulated home with underfloor home heating and standard-size radiators that will certainly make the most of the heat offered by the pump. Yet, also in poorly-insulated residences, heatpump are still a much more cost-efficient selection than standard nonrenewable fuel source systems. And, in many cases, the financial savings from switching to a heat pump can be composed within simply a few years.
